zoukankan      html  css  js  c++  java
  • MVC Ajax.BeginForm重复提交解决方法

    mvc使用MVC Ajax.BeginForm提交的时候有重复提交结果的时候检查相关js文件引用情况,

    其中mvc4注意

    1
    2
    3
    4
    @Scripts.Render("~/bundles/modernizr")
    bundles.Add(new ScriptBundle("~/bundles/jqueryval").Include(
                           "~/Scripts/jquery.unobtrusive*",
                           "~/Scripts/jquery.validate*"));

    这个里边他是通过*号加载了符合通配符的js文件,我们只用其中一个就够了,比如用min就不用未压缩的,用未压缩的就不用min的,

    可以把上边指定使用相同种类的某一个js文件即可。

    具体修改为:

    1
    2
    3
    bundles.Add(new ScriptBundle("~/bundles/jqueryvalmin").Include(
    "~/Scripts/jquery.unobtrusive-ajax.min.js",
    "~/Scripts/jquery.validate*"));

    只保留一个 jquery.unobtrusive-ajax.min.js文件即可

    其他mvc版本用同样的解决方法。

    摘抄自:http://www.yn-s.com/news/Details/13

  • 相关阅读:
    edu_2_4_1
    edu_2_3_2
    edu_2_3_1
    edu_2_2_2
    edu_2_1_1
    edu_2_2_1
    hdu 1270 小希的数表
    hdu 2151 worm
    hdu1089 Ignatius's puzzle
    hdu 2190 悼念512汶川大地震遇难同胞——重建希望小学
  • 原文地址:https://www.cnblogs.com/AngryXiaopeng/p/3944209.html
Copyright © 2011-2022 走看看